Kick your water fitness into high gear with the Speedo® Pull Kick Kickboard and Pull Buoy. Designed as a kickboard and pull buoy in one, the small size and unique shape of the Pull Kick makes it ideal for traveling. Its unique shape makes it a perfect choice for one-arm drills and backstroke, and its design ensures your wrists are supported and stay comfortable while kicking. FEATURES: Kickboard and pull buoy in one Small size and light weight make it ideal for travelling Unique shape makes it ideal for one-arm drills and backstroke Designed for comfort and superior wrist support while kicking Engineered for optimum buoyancy Style: 7530402

More About Dick's Sporting Goods at Liberty Center

DICK’S Sporting Goods was founded in 1948 when an 18 year-old Dick Stack was working at an Army surplus store in Binghamton, New York. An avid fisherman, Dick was approached by the store owner to come up with a list of products needed to get into the fishing tackle business. After Dick presented his suggestions, the owner told him he was a dumb kid and had no idea what he was doing. Dick was upset and promptly quit. He went to his grandmother’s house where he spent a lot of time as a kid and told her what had happened. Dick’s grandmother asked how much it would cost to build the store himself. Dick said it would cost $300. His grandmother then went to the cookie jar where she kept her life savings and gave him $300 and told him “do it yourself.” Dick used that money and his relentless work-ethic to open a bait-and-tackle shop in Binghamton. By 1958, he expanded his product line to include much of what you’ll find at DICK’S Sporting Goods today.
